I am planning to officially translate the announcement today. The data is only available for a period of 6 months for France only . There is no plan as of now for other countries. Whether the deal is extended or not will depend on how much the data is used and its impact on the resulting map. Many people in France have starting using the data to enhance the polygons that were imported during the Corine Land Cover import. The precision of 2.5 m doesn't allow too much precision in drawing roads and buildings. Emilie Laffray ___ talk mailing list talk@openstreetmap.org http://lists.openstreetmap.org/listinfo/talk

SPOT is an imagery provider, so they can apply the licence they want on their production. They decided to create a special one for this experimental phase of 6 months. The special licence for OSM (in english) is here: http://www.youmapps.org/licenses/EULA-OSM-en.html SPOTmaps, the product (in french): http://www.spotimage.com/web/2214-spotmaps-tableau.php As Emilie said, it's 2.5m resolution + 15m accuracy for France, orthorecitified. It is normally sold 2€ per km2 but is free for France and only for OpenStreetMap for the next 6 months, renewable. After this period and depending on its success, geographic extensions will be evaluated by SPOT. Pieren So people mapping using the SPOT imagery are invited to add the source CNET/SPOT image on they data to help evaluating, to see the experience reconducted, and maybe extended to other countries. -- FrViPofm ___ talk mailing list talk@openstreetmap.org http://lists.openstreetmap.org/listinfo/talk

On Tue, Oct 5, 2010 at 5:58 PM, Jo winfi...@gmail.com wrote: I downloaded josm-latest.jar, started it, F12, download list, update plugins, but nothing related to SPOT is available among my plugins. Do I need to add another server? Jo Some people resolved this issue by deleting the wmsplugin itself and sub-directory in JOSM working directory before its update (this probably to pick-up the correct version of the pre-configured wms servers file in the jar file).
